Rainbow Valley (Large Print)
Rainbow Valley (Large Print)Lucy Maud Montgomery
Sign up to use
Rainbow Valley (Large Print)

Rainbow Valley (Large Print)

Sign up to use
Sign up to use

Deep cut – we couldn't find a description for this book.

··